Table 12.14

Unadjusted Patient Survival, Deceased Donor Lung Transplants

Survival at 3 Months, 1 Year, 5 Years, and 10 Years

  3 Months 1 Year 5 Years 10 Years
(Tx 2006 - 2007) (Tx 2006 - 2007) (Tx 2002 - 2007) (Tx 1997 - 2007)
N % Std. Err. N % Std. Err. N % Std. Err. N % Std. Err.
Total All 2,718 92.3% 0.5% 2,718 83.3% 0.7% 7,199 54.4% 0.8% 11,661 28.7% 0.8%
Hospitalized at Tx Not Hospitalized 2,279 93.9% 0.5% 2,279 85.7% 0.7% 6,396 55.8% 0.8% 10,499 28.6% 0.8%
Hospitalized 228 93.9% 1.6% 228 84.2% 2.4% 429 45.6% 3.9% 633 33.4% 3.0%
In Intensive Care 211 73.9% 3.0% 211 57.3% 3.4% 374 39.2% 3.8% 513 24.4% 3.2%
Unknown 0 - - 0 - - 0 - - 16 + +


Source: OPTN/SRTR Data as of May 4, 2009.

(+) = Values not determined due to insufficient follow-up. (-) = Values not determined since there were no transplants in the category.

Cohorts are transplants performed during the years listed at the top of the table.

Patient survival follows patients from first transplant of this type until death. Counts for patient and graft survival are different because a patient may have more than one transplant for a type of organ.

Center volume = Center's yearly transplants performed during the base period, based on lung and heart-lung transplants.

Multi-organ transplants are excluded.
